Must Have
Features
Accept nothing less than these BARE
MINIMUM flooring business
functionality features:
*Your
B2B processes must automatically
re-price your showroom cost and sell
based on your margin rules.
*Your
orders, proposals, Inventory, purchase
orders, receivables and payables must be
integrated.
*You
must avoid the back office / sales floor
conflicts that result from batch
processing and hand written orders.
*You
must be able to invoice any product or
service at any time, without without
booking the vendors invoice.
*You
must be able to impact your job cost
system by cost adjustments made through
payable, purchasing
or
receipt adjustments.
*You
must have continuous real time job
costing.
*You
must be able to manage installers by
job, rate and type of work without
duplicate
postings.
*You
must be able to produce reports that
show costed inventory value, aged
accounts receivable listing,
cash disbursements and
purchase history.
*You
must be able to generate reports that
can be exported to your accounting
package.
*You
must be able to generate information
that tells you who you are buying from,
what you are buying, what items are most
profitable, who your customers are,
who are your most profitable customers,
what your customers are purchasing, how
much profit is generated job by job,
customer by customer, and item by
item.
*You
must have your data integrated with an
accounting pacakge. Another plus is to
be able to export your data to your
desktop (i.e. to Excel) for off line
reporting and analysis.
